How much do vice president operations j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 18, 2026, the average yearly pay for vice president operations in Reno, NV is $155,323.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$115,200.00 and $184,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a vice president of operations?

To thrive as a Vice President of Operations, you need extensive experience in operations management, strategic planning, and business administration, often supported by a relevant bachelor’s or master’s degree. Familiarity with ERP systems, data analytics tools, and industry-specific certifications such as Six Sigma or PMP is highly valued. Strong leadership, decision-making abilities, and effective communication skills are essential for motivating teams and driving organizational growth. These skills ensure optimal operational efficiency, alignment with company goals, and the successful execution of business strategies.

How does a vice president of operations typically collaborate with other executive leaders to drive organizational success?

A Vice President of Operations works closely with other executive leaders, such as the CEO, CFO, and department heads, to align operational strategies with the company's overall goals. This role often involves participating in cross-functional meetings, providing operational insights for strategic planning, and ensuring that processes across different departments are streamlined for efficiency. Regular communication and collaboration are essential, as the VP of Operations must balance resource allocation, risk management, and performance metrics to support company growth and profitability. Building strong relationships with other leaders helps ensure that operational initiatives are effectively executed and support the broader business objectives.

What is the difference between Vice President Operations vs Director of Operations?

AspectVice President OperationsDirector of Operations
ResponsibilitiesStrategic planning, high-level decision making, overseeing multiple departmentsImplementing policies, managing daily operations, supervising managers
Required CredentialsBachelor's degree, extensive experience, leadership skillsBachelor's degree, relevant experience, operational knowledge
Work EnvironmentExecutive offices, corporate settingsOperational sites, office environments
Industry UsageCommon in large organizations across industriesFound in organizations of various sizes, often as a mid-level role

The Vice President Operations focuses on strategic leadership and high-level decision making, while the Director of Operations handles daily management and implementation. Both roles require relevant experience and leadership skills, but the VP operates at a higher strategic level within the organization.

What does a Vice President of Operations do?

A Vice President of Operations oversees an organization’s daily activities, manages operational strategies, and ensures efficiency across departments. They develop policies, coordinate with other executives, and often use data analysis and management tools to improve performance and meet business goals.

About the Position

The Field Operations Director is a critical executive leadership role responsible for the safe, profitable, and high-quality execution of all field operations across assigned markets and projects.

Reporting to the Vice President & General Manager, this leader will oversee General Superintendents, Superintendents, and field teams while driving operational excellence across safety, workforce planning, production, financial performance, and compliance.

This role is ideal for a seasoned construction executive who thrives in complex, multi-state environments and is passionate about building scalable systems, developing high-performing teams, and delivering best-in-class project outcomes. The position will be based in either Sacramento or San Diego.

Key Responsibilities

  • Provide strategic oversight of construction and field operations across renewables, utilities, and pipeline projects
  • Ensure all projects are delivered in alignment with design, specifications, budget, and schedule
  • Lead workforce planning, forecasting, and compliance across union and multi-state environments
  • Drive a zero-incident safety culture in partnership with safety leadership
  • Optimize equipment utilization, capital planning, and supply chain logistics
  • Develop and mentor field leadership, building a strong succession pipeline
  • Strengthen relationships with clients, agencies, contractors, and industry partners
  • Collaborate cross-functionally to align operational priorities with business growth objectives
  • Champion continuous improvement, process optimization, and change management initiatives
